Cruise ship Disney Magic comes to Portland

The cruise ship Disney Magic (1998/83,969gt) made a brief visit to Portland Harbour during April, and is pictured there on 20 April just before getting underway back to Dover. She was in Portland Harbour for an underwater inspection.

This summer the Disney Line cruise ship will be offering UK itineraries from Southampton, Newcastle, Liverpool and Tilbury.

Disney Magic was the first cruise ship owned and operated by Disney Cruise Line, a subsidiary of The Walt Disney Company.

She has 11 public decks, can accommodate 2,700 passengers in 875 staterooms, and has a crew of approximately 950.
